Modest Hopes For FDI

January 2012 | Economic Analysis

Growth in foreign investment is likely to come in strong in 2011, providing both cover for Macedonia's current account deficit and helping to create much-desired jobs. However, political risks and chronic unemployment will continue to restrict Macedonia's ability to draw in investment, and we expect the country's FDI inflows to lag behind larger Balkan states such as Serbia and Croatia.
